I visited Botswana between 20 Aug 2016 and 4 Sep 2016
"My spouse and I are dedicated supporters of International wildlife conservation.

Frankly there are many tragic stories in well known countries in Africa that have experienced catastrophic losses in population of major species like Rhino, Elephant, Lions, Cheetahs, Painted Dogs and on and on due to poaching and loss of habitat.

We wanted to experience first hand what was different about Botswana.

The good news is Botswana is the "crown jewel" of African wildlife. In a little over two weeks we experienced:
* A healthy pride of 21 lions
* A pack of Painted dogs with 12 adults and 15 puppies!
* Superb bird life
* Multiple Leopards
* Huge, unstressed herds of elephant
* Honey badgers, Bat-eared fox, genets, hyenas and pups...
All that and people who were kind and gracious to us at every turn.

It was so great we are already scheduling our next safari to Botswana." Read full review: 15 nights in Africa; 13 on a Botswana safari

Where to stay in Kwando-Linyanti

Our suggestions for safari camps in Kwando-Linyanti area


Lagoon Camp

Lagoon Camp

Within the vast Kwando Reserve, renowned for its wild dogs, Lagoon Camp offers excellent game viewing that focuses on predators.

Lebala Camp

Lebala Camp

With enthusiastic guides and trackers, Lebala – in a vast private reserve – is particularly well-placed for seeking wild dogs.

Selinda Camp

Selinda Camp

In an attractive area that is particularly rich in game between June and November, the luxurious Selinda Camp caters particularly well for photographers.

DumaTau Camp

DumaTau

DumaTau, in the private Linyanti Reserve, offers game drives, seasonal boat cruises and walks. Wildlife safaris here are quite seasonal, and are at their best during the height of the dry season, between June and October.
